Well the thing is that yes George is famed for wielding a dragon-slaying lance... Except its called Ascalon. Whether Ascalon was a sword or a lance depended on the legend, and from the looks of it they do seem to include some aspects of Ascalon being a lance in his NPs as well. Specifically his Dragon Slaying NP of when fired at range resembles that of a javelin of light.
